Dingos have lived in Australia for 3,000 yrs and doubtless originated in Asia. They're carnivores as well as will eat fruit and plants. Dingos hunt alone and cooperatively, catching lizards, modest mammals and birds.
The main rationale African wild dogs are dropping their habitat is definitely the relentless growth of human populations and associated pursuits. As human settlements, agriculture, and infrastructure like roadways encroach additional into wild parts, these very social and large-ranging carnivores are more and more squeezed into at any time-smaller, fragmented pockets of land.
